Yaphank, NY (SmithtownRadio.com) – The Suffolk County Medical Examiner’s office has classified Shannan Gilbert’s cause of death as “undetermined.” The 24-year-old Jersey City escort went missing in Oak Beach after visiting with a client she met on Craigslist in May of 2010. Gilgo Beach, NY (SmithtownRadio.com) – A year after the investigation began into bodies dumped along Long Island’s south shore, police are now backtracking. In one-on-one interviews conducted with media outlets, outgoing Suffolk County Police Commissioner Richard Dormer now says they are considering the possibility that one killer may be responsible for all ten murders.
